I'm using buildroot-2009.11 and would like to have informations about 
target_skeleton directory. In the documentation it's said that I can 
customize my filesystem using |target/generic/target_skeleton/ |and just 
type "make" to have all my files copied into output/target, and the 
.tar.bz2 image file. But I made some tests, and it appears that files 
put in the /root directory (of target_skeleton) are only copied if I 
'make distclean' before|.|

Is it a bug ? A documentation problem ?
